Create memorable first impressions at one of Birmingham's most iconic hotels.

At The Grand Hotel Birmingham, we know that every memorable stay starts with a warm welcome. As a Receptionist / Guest Service Agent you'll be at the heart of our guest experience, ensuring every guest feels welcomed, valued and cared for from the moment they arrive until it's time to say goodbye.

Whether you're checking guests in, answering questions or helping make a special occasion even more memorable, you'll take pride in delivering thoughtful, personal service and creating experiences our guests will remember.

This is a flexible role with a variety of shift patterns available. Shifts operate across seven days and include mornings, afternoons, evenings and weekends. Typical shift patterns include 8.00am–1.30pm, 8.00am–4.00pm, 11.30am–8.00pm, 1.00pm–8.00pm and 4.00pm–9.00pm.

What you'll be doing as a Receptionist / Guest Service Agent;

  • Providing a warm, professional welcome to every guest, creating a positive first impression of The Grand Hotel Birmingham
  • Checking guests in and out efficiently while delivering exceptional customer service
  • Responding confidently to guest enquiries and offering recommendations about the hotel and local area
  • Resolving guest requests and queries with professionalism, empathy and attention to detail
  • Building genuine relationships with our guests to help create memorable experiences and encourage return visits

  • Previous customer service experience, ideally within hospitality or a guest-facing environment
  • A friendly, professional and approachable manner
  • The ability to remain calm and organised while managing a variety of guest requests
  • Good IT skills; experience using Opera PMS would be advantageous but isn't essential
  • Flexibility to work a variety of shifts, including evenings and weekends

Pay & Benefits

  • £12.86 per hour + Service Charge and Gratuities to further your earning potential
  • Stay at the Grand Hotel or other De Vere properties for as little as £50, with special rates for friends and family
  • Get 50% off food and drinks when you dine in Isaacs or Madeleine - or at any De Vere location
  • Explore our Exclusively Yours Benefits portal, unlocking hundreds of discounts on retail, travel, and leisure activities.
  • Earn extra cash through our employee referral scheme.
  • Free, freshly cooked meals from our chefs, available twice a day across service periods
  • Take advantage of our Employee Assistance Programme, Hospitality Action, providing 24/7 health and wellbeing support, including free counselling.
  • As a token of our gratitude for your loyalty, we'll treat you to an annual complimentary stay at The Grand Hotel or any De Vere property of your choice, plus additional monetary rewards for reaching long service milestones – which increase year on year!
  • We believe in celebrating your special moments too, which is why we offer a £20 love to shop voucher to celebrate with you!
  • Inclusive multifaith prayer room accessible any time for all team members
  • Experience the flexibility and convenience of Wagestream, our financial wellbeing platform, granting you instant access to your pay when you need it.
  • Take advantage of career development opportunities and apprenticeship programmes
  • Regular team appreciation events and monthly recognition programmes
  • Career development opportunities – including access to nationally recognised, funded apprenticeship programmes
  • 28 days holiday each year (increasing annually up to 33 days) based on pro-rata calculations
  • Venue closure over the Christmas period allowing you time off to enjoy the festive season
